What Is a Motorcycle Communication System and How Does It Work?
A motorcycle communication system is a wireless device that allows riders to communicate with each other and with passengers while riding. These systems typically use Bluetooth technology to enable voice communication over distances of several hundred meters.
According to the Motorcycle Industry Council, motorcycle communication systems improve safety by providing clear communication between riders, enhancing situational awareness, and reducing the risk of accidents.
These systems often include features such as intercom functionality, FM radio, GPS navigation instructions, and music streaming capabilities. Most models come with noise-canceling technology to filter out wind and engine noise, which enhances sound clarity.

How Does Battery Life Impact Your Riding Experience with Bluetooth Headsets?
Battery life significantly impacts your riding experience with Bluetooth headsets. A longer battery life ensures continuous use during rides. A headset with limited battery may stop functioning, disrupting communication and music streaming.
The headset’s battery status affects user confidence. Riders prefer devices that last throughout long journeys. A reliable battery avoids interruptions, allowing for a seamless riding experience.
Charging frequency is also important. Headsets that require frequent charging can be inconvenient. This adds stress to planning rides, as riders must ensure their devices are charged beforehand.
Connectivity is affected by battery life as well. A headset with a low battery might struggle to maintain a strong connection to the smartphone or GPS. This inconsistency can lead to frustrating audio dropouts.
Riders should consider Bluetooth headsets with reliable battery indicators. This feature allows users to monitor battery status easily. Knowing the remaining battery life helps in better planning during rides.
In summary, battery life directly affects usability, confidence, connectivity, and planning. A long-lasting battery supports a smooth riding experience and enhances overall enjoyment.

Mesh Networking: Mesh networking is an advanced technology used in some motorcycle intercoms. This feature enables multiple riders to connect seamlessly without a central hub. Each intercom communicates directly with others, allowing for greater flexibility. Unlike standard Bluetooth, mesh networks maintain connections over much larger distances, with ranges exceeding 1 kilometer in optimal conditions. In What Ways Does an Intercom Improve Communication During Group Rides?
An intercom improves communication during group rides in several key ways. First, it allows real-time communication among riders. This feature enables team members to provide instant updates about their surroundings or route changes. Second, an intercom enhances safety by allowing riders to alert each other to hazards, such as obstacles or traffic conditions. Third, it fosters coordination by enabling group members to discuss speed adjustments or planned stops without needing to pull over. Fourth, it facilitates social interaction, making group rides more enjoyable by allowing casual conversations. Lastly, many intercom systems offer features like music sharing, which can enhance the riding experience. Each of these components contributes to clearer communication and stronger connections within the group.
